Sorry, should be simple, but no commands I'm doing, shift-command, etc. are scaling the text in a visible bounding box, only the box itself.

Sounds like you are in the selection tool trying to scale area text. That instead scales the container the text is in.
Hit E to switch to the transform tool instead and try.
If you had point text (text that is not in a container), the selection tool could scale the type. You can more easily confirm the difference in outline mode.
You can also do type >> convert to point type and then try.
